What exactly is a “no wager bonus”?
It means you don’t have to play through your winnings. If you win $100 from a bonus, you can withdraw it straight away. You don’t need to spin it 35 times first. It is the most honest bonus type available for Aussie punters.

The Fine Print: What They Don’t Tell You at the Party
I hate the fine print. But I read it for this. Here is the reality of the best no wager bonus australia 2026 keep what you win deals.
First, the bonus amount itself is often not withdrawable. Only the winnings are. So if you get a $10 no deposit bonus and win $5, you can only withdraw the $5. The $10 bonus disappears.
Second, the games contribution varies. I saw one site where pokies contributed 100% to the wagering requirement (if there was any, which there wasn’t in this case). But table games like blackjack only contributed 10%. It is a mess. I stick to pokies.
Third, the time limits are tight. I had a bonus that expired in 7 days. If you don’t use it, you lose it. I almost lost a $20 free bet because I forgot about it. Set a reminder on your phone.
